      The 4-letter answer to this puzzle is ORES. Ores are naturally occurring solid materials from which metals or valuable minerals can be profitably extracted.

      The clue 'Some people dig them' refers to ores, which are naturally occurring minerals that are mined from the earth. The word 'dig' is a play on words, as it can mean both to excavate and to understand or like something, but here it specifically relates to mining.
